Purpose

This knowledge builder focuses on the impact of national planning policy. The policy constitutes a material consideration for local authorities in making decisions on planning applications. It also plays an important part in shaping the development plans of local authorities.

Benefits

The role of national planning policy ensures local planning activity is carried out in the public interest, and enables economic development and sustainable development. National planning policy therefore enables nationally-approved policy directions to be applied at local level.
